Ice Skating in Town

Place D'Youville skating rink

Setting: Skate in the heart of the action at Place D’Youville! Glide across a refrigerated rink amid the ambiance of Old Québec, just across from Porte Saint-Jean and Capitole de Québec.

When: From mid-October to mid-March

Where to warm up with a hot drink nearby: Café-boulangerie Paillard

Plains of Abraham skating rink

Setting: Enjoy this winter pleasure in a magical setting on a charming historic site.

When: From mid-December to mid-March

Where to warm up with a hot drink nearby: Bistro Petit hôtel Café Krieghoff

Skating rink on Louise Basin

Setting: 1 km ice path along the Louise Basin inner harbour. Skating during the day or under the lights at night is a magical experience that lets visitors enjoy all the beauty of Québec City.

When: January 19 to March 12, 2017 (depending on weather conditions) 

Where to warm up with a hot drink nearby: At Cuisine du Marché restaurant of Québec Public Market

Other ice rinks in the city

  • Pointe-aux-Lièvres: A 1.5 kilometre trail lit in the evening and offering a panoramic view of the Upper Town.
  • Domaine Maizerets: Skating rink lit in the evening located on an historic site.
  • Anneau Gaétan-Boucher: An ice rink in the Sainte-Foy borough also used by athletes as a training ground.

Ice Skating in the Country

Fill your lungs with fresh air and skate amid exceptional country landscapes while marveling at the surrounding beauty!

Village Vacances Valcartier

Setting: Trails with lighting and sound systems winding more than a kilometre through the largest playground in America.

When: From mid-December to end of March

Where to warm up with a hot drink nearby: At one of the restaurants on-premise

Other ice rinks in the country

  • Lac-Beauport: A 2 kilometre rink located near Le Relais ski resort (no rental available)
  • Cities of Shannon and Sainte-Catherine-de-la-Jacques-Cartier both maintain nice iced trails in wooden areas.

Indoor Skating Rink

Méga Parc des Galeries de la Capitale

Setting: Indoor 17,000 square foot skating rink located right in the amusement park of Les Galeries de la Capitale. 

When: Open year-round

Where to warm up with a hot drink nearby: At one of the restaurants on-premise.

Notes:

The selected skating rinks offer skate rental on-site (unless otherwise indicated).

Please note that skating rinks are open depending on weather conditions. We recommend calling ahead to confirm.
